Global Edge Group are working closely with an international operator to support project activities at their plant in Fife. We are seeking a skilled Cost/Schedule/Controls Engineer to play a key role in cost estimation, schedule coordination, and project controls. This is a great opportunity to be part of a major turnaround project within a high-performing, safety-focused environment.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Coordinate and perform cost estimation and quality assurance reviews.
  • Prepare check estimates and schedules for various project scopes.
  • Support project cost and schedule assessments.
  • Maintain and monitor change control processes and cost tracking systems.
  • Compile and deliver monthly project progress and performance reports.
  • Contribute to the development and implementation of process efficiency improvements.
  • Ensure compliance with internal and external financial and accounting reporting standards.
  • Collaborate closely with estimators, planners, schedulers, and client accounting teams.

Qualifications & Experience:

  • Bachelor's degree in Engineering or a related discipline (or equivalent professional experience).
  • Proven experience in cost estimating, project planning, and project controls within the industrial or energy sector.
  • Strong working knowledge of project control systems, cost management tools, and reporting software.
  • Excellent problem-solving and negotiation skills.
  • High attention to detail with strong analytical capabilities.
  • Effective communicator with the ability to manage cross-functional collaboration.
  • Comfortable working in a dynamic and evolving project environment.

How to prepare for a job interview at Global Edge Group

✨Know Your Numbers

As a Project Control Engineer, you'll be dealing with cost estimation and project schedules. Brush up on your numerical skills and be ready to discuss specific examples of how you've managed budgets or timelines in past projects. This will show your potential employer that you can handle the financial aspects of the role.

✨Familiarise Yourself with Tools

Make sure you're well-versed in the project control systems and cost management tools mentioned in the job description. If you have experience with specific software, be prepared to talk about it. If not, do a bit of research on common tools used in the industry so you can speak confidently about them.

✨Highlight Your Problem-Solving Skills

The role requires excellent problem-solving abilities. Think of a few scenarios where you've successfully navigated challenges in project controls or cost estimation. Be ready to share these stories during your interview to demonstrate your analytical capabilities and how you can contribute to process efficiency improvements.

✨Communicate Effectively

Since collaboration is key in this role, practice articulating your thoughts clearly and concisely. Prepare to discuss how you've worked with cross-functional teams in the past. Good communication can set you apart, so make sure you convey your ideas confidently and listen actively during the interview.
